Find PCI device by Bus:Dev:Fun
Syntax
APIRET APIENTRY ACPIFindPCIDevice(UINT32 Bus, UINT32 Dev, UINT32 Fun, UINT32 *PicIRQ, UINT32 *ApicIRQ, ACPI_HANDLE *Hdl, char *Component)
Parameters
- Bus
- PCI Bus
- Dev
- PCI Device
- Fun
- PCI Finction
- Component
- Name of caller for acpica$ log
- Hdl
- Finding handle for device
- PicIRQ
- IRQ in PIC mode or boot stage
- ApicIRQ
- IRQ in APIC mode or zero if problem or PIC mode
Example
temp2 = temp3 = 0;
rc = ACPIFindPCIDevice( (ULONG)busNr, // Bus
(ULONG)devNr, // Dev
(ULONG)(pcidev->devfn >> 8) & 7, // Function
&temp1, // PIC IRQ
&temp3, // APIC IRQ
NULL, // ACPI handle to finding device
"Uniaud32"); // Name for acpi log
if (!rc)
{
// Check APIC IRQ, if we have /SMP /APIC, must be set
if (temp3)
temp = (temp & (~0xff)) | (temp3 & 0xff);
// Check PIC IRQ
else if (temp1)
temp = (temp & (~0xff)) | (temp1 & 0xff);
dprintf(("pci_query_device: IRQs ACPI PIC%d APIC%d set:0x%x", temp1, temp3,temp));
}
